CANTON, N.Y. -- Nazareth's women's cross country team competed in the 2011 NYSCTC Championships Saturray at St. Lawrence. The Golden Flyers placed seventh overall. Junior
Kelsey Ryan was Nazareth's first finisher. Ryan finished the women's five kilometer race in 35th place with a time of 20:53, averaging 4:11 per kilometer.
St. Lawrence claimed the win in the women's race, totaling 24 points. Following St. Lawrence was Ithaca (56 points), Rochester (86 points), Rensselaer (109 points), RIT (126 points), and Hamilton (151 points). Nazareth finished with 219 points ahead of Union (233 points), Utica (234 points), and Cobleskill (279 points).
Ryan was followed by freshman
Meleana Spera (77th overall) in 21:06. Placing in third for Nazareth was sophomore
Kayleigh Olive (122nd overall) in 21:21. Also competing for Nazareth were freshman
Michaela Gildemeyer in 168th place (21:23), sophomore
Bethany Althaus in 219th place (21:40), senior
Michelle Gillette in 274th place (22:00), and sophomore
Lauren Heitzhaus in 330th place (22:02).
Nazareth will compete at Saratoga in the Empire 8 meet on October 29th.
